Releases: goodrain/rainbond-console
v6.1.0-release
Update reference: https://github.com/goodrain/rainbond/releases/tag/v6.1.0-release
What's Changed
- fix: create tcp route failure by @ZhangSetSail in #1583
- fix: port tcp route not show by @ZhangSetSail in #1584
- feat: upgrade local-path-provisioner to 0.0.30 by @zzzhangqi in #1585
- fix: set default state value when creating K8sResource by @zzzhangqi in #1586
- fix: update standalone script by @zzzhangqi in #1587
- fix: team running_apps NoneType error by @zzzhangqi in #1588
- fix: harbor docking by @zzzhangqi in #1589
- fix: only get ipv4 addr by @zzzhangqi in #1590
- fix: Default cluster cannot be deleted after migration by @zzzhangqi in #1591
- feat: v6.1.0 release by @zzzhangqi in #1592
- fix: set user_id default value by @zzzhangqi in #1593
- fix: set user_id and hub_type default value by @zzzhangqi in #1594
Full Changelog: v6.0.3-release...v6.1.0-release
v6.0.3-release
Update reference: https://github.com/goodrain/rainbond/releases/tag/v6.0.3-release
What's Changed
- perf: not allow delete default region by @yangkaa in #1575
- perf: add routing search by @ZhangSetSail in #1576
- fix: build failure by @ZhangSetSail in #1577
- fix: overview url add disk_usage by @ZhangSetSail in #1578
- fix: import model app not show by @ZhangSetSail in #1579
- perf: port interface adds the app_id field by @ZhangSetSail in #1580
- fix: add some fields to the application view by @ZhangSetSail in #1581
- fix: market create tcp port by @ZhangSetSail in #1582
Full Changelog: v6.0.2-release...v6.0.3-release
v6.0.2-release
Update reference: https://github.com/goodrain/rainbond/releases/tag/v6.0.2-release
What's Changed
- fix: install market app failure by @ZhangSetSail in #1571
- fix: create outer port failure by @ZhangSetSail in #1572
- fix: add delete server by @ZhangSetSail in #1573
- fix: change minio version by @zzzhangqi in #1574
Full Changelog: v6.0.1-release...v6.0.2-release
v6.0.1-release
Update reference: https://github.com/goodrain/rainbond/releases/tag/v6.0.1-release
Bug Fixes
- fix: migration console cannot init db by @zzzhangqi in #1556
- fix: cannot on aliunx start by @zzzhangqi in #1557
- fix: add delete node url by @ZhangSetSail in #1558
- fix: get SECRET_KEY by env or func by @ZhangSetSail in #1559
- fix: import package publishing function is not available by @ZhangSetSail in #1560
- fix: migration console by @zzzhangqi in #1561
- fix: delete node failure by @ZhangSetSail in #1562
- fix: if the image.tar download is not complete, execute again to cont… by @zzzhangqi in #1563
- fix: lack of cluster connection logic by @ZhangSetSail in #1564
- fix: quick installation script logical error by @zzzhangqi in #1565
- feat: helm install cluster (#1443) by @ZhangSetSail in #1567
- fix: deletee event failure by @ZhangSetSail in #1568
- fix: del uncited variable by @zzzhangqi in #1569
- fix: sql cannot upgrade by @zzzhangqi in #1570
Full Changelog: v6.0.0-release...v6.0.1-release
v6.0.0-release
Update reference: https://github.com/goodrain/rainbond/releases/tag/v6.0.0-release
What's Changed
- feat: add api gateway by @DokiDoki1103 in #1445
- fix: apigateway by @DokiDoki1103 in #1448
- fix: api gateway out and in port by @DokiDoki1103 in #1449
- feat: add nmespace by @DokiDoki1103 in #1450
- feat: add pod logs by @DokiDoki1103 in #1451
- fix: log by @DokiDoki1103 in #1452
- fix: sse log cannot be displayed normally by @yangkaa in #1453
- fix: outer port error by @DokiDoki1103 in #1454
- fix: tcp outer port error by @DokiDoki1103 in #1456
- fix: image build error by @DokiDoki1103 in #1457
- feat: add port by @DokiDoki1103 in #1458
- fix: unique config key by @DokiDoki1103 in #1459
- feat: 6.0 quan xian by @ZhangSetSail in #1461
- Fix 6.0 by @DokiDoki1103 in #1462
- fix: third component stop start by @DokiDoki1103 in #1463
- fix: operator name null by @DokiDoki1103 in #1464
- fix: gateway domain split "-" by @DokiDoki1103 in #1466
- feat: auto update region by @DokiDoki1103 in #1471
- fix: dind installation docking resource problem by @paterleng in #1475
- fix: modify config table sql query conditions by @paterleng in #1477
- feat: support config oss by @DokiDoki1103 in #1479
- fix: entrypoint about install by @paterleng in #1482
- perf: support enable oss through config by @yangkaa in #1485
- feat: custom cluster install script by @zzzhangqi in #1486
- feat: modify cluster install script by @zzzhangqi in #1487
- fix: err link by @zzzhangqi in #1488
- fix: modify install cluster script by @zzzhangqi in #1489
- fix: modify install cluster script by @zzzhangqi in #1490
- fix: del some files and modify dockerfile.allinone by @zzzhangqi in #1491
- fix: modify dockerfile.allinone by @zzzhangqi in #1492
- fix: rbd-app-ui auto init by @zzzhangqi in #1493
- fix: build err, pr and commit ci cannot run by @zzzhangqi in #1495
- fix: standalone catnot run by @zzzhangqi in #1496
- perf: add default port by @ZhangSetSail in #1497
- fix: create default domain by @ZhangSetSail in #1498
- fix: create component port domain failure by @ZhangSetSail in #1499
- fix: multi arch build by @zzzhangqi in #1500
- fix: multi arch build by @zzzhangqi in #1501
- fix: del stale script and change by @zzzhangqi in #1502
- feat: change dockerfile name and replace ico by @zzzhangqi in #1503
- fix: change image name by @zzzhangqi in #1504
- fix: filter app model is None by @ZhangSetSail in #1505
- fix: get rainbond market model failure by @ZhangSetSail in #1506
- fix: use third db and third hub, install failure by @ZhangSetSail in #1507
- fix: get all app model failure by @ZhangSetSail in #1508
- perf: get cluster run_pod_number by @ZhangSetSail in #1509
- fix: change plugin config failure by @ZhangSetSail in #1510
- fix: get tenant run app failure by @ZhangSetSail in #1511
- fix: get enterprise role failure by @ZhangSetSail in #1512
- fix: change text by @ZhangSetSail in #1513
- fix: change outer port failure by @ZhangSetSail in #1514
- fix: get ingress num failure by @ZhangSetSail in #1515
- fix: get tenant all app model failure by @ZhangSetSail in #1516
- fix: install rb failure by @ZhangSetSail in #1517
- fix: open port failure by @ZhangSetSail in #1518
- fix: get component port is_outer_service is error by @ZhangSetSail in #1519
- fix: add show outer domain by @ZhangSetSail in #1520
- fix: create mysql port protocol error by @ZhangSetSail in #1521
- fix: filter app model failure by @ZhangSetSail in #1522
- fix: modify quick install script by @zzzhangqi in #1523
- fix: delete cluster and remove rke_cluster table by @ZhangSetSail in #1524
- fix: remove wacher role 300010 300011 by @ZhangSetSail in #1525
- fix: change the default storage created by @ZhangSetSail in #1526
- fix: create default domain not have weight by @ZhangSetSail in #1527
- fix: show outer url by @ZhangSetSail in #1528
- fix: show can mnt volume by @ZhangSetSail in #1529
- fix: list packages failure by @ZhangSetSail in #1530
- fix: remove error log by @ZhangSetSail in #1531
- fix: add timeout time by @ZhangSetSail in #1532
- fix: remove watcher perm 300022 by @ZhangSetSail in #1533
- fix: request default domain failure by @ZhangSetSail in #1534
- fix: show team run app num error by @ZhangSetSail in #1535
- fix: get outer route failure by @ZhangSetSail in #1536
- fix: get domain failure by @ZhangSetSail in #1537
- fix: check volume option failure by @ZhangSetSail in #1538
- fix: sum tenant app failure by @ZhangSetSail in #1539
- fix: update http route failure by @ZhangSetSail in #1540
- fix: ports show service_alias by @ZhangSetSail in #1541
- fix: create market volume failure by @ZhangSetSail in #1542
- fix: show port failure by @ZhangSetSail in #1543
- fix: get_service_by_tenant cs failure by @ZhangSetSail in #1544
- fix: show dep volume failure by @ZhangSetSail in #1545
- fix: ports add service_alias by @ZhangSetSail in #1546
- fix: The migration console does not automatically connect to the cluster by @zzzhangqi in #1547
- fix: group add k8s_service_name by @ZhangSetSail in #1548
- fix: same cluster can not install by @ZhangSetSail in #1549
- fix: compose arch not effective by @ZhangSetSail in #1550
- perf: remove route name appID by @ZhangSetSail in #1551
- fix: api_gateway_get_proxy by @ZhangSetSail in #1552
- fix: create default team by @ZhangSetSail in #1553
- fix: create default team by @ZhangSetSail in #1554
- fix: modify install script by @zzzhangqi in https://github.com/goodrain/rainbo...
v5.17.3-release
What's Changed
Feature Optimize
- add new nodes does not take effect.
- k8s resource creation failed in HELM creation component part. #1958
- multi-architecture cluster fails to export helm chart package. #1955
- fixed the problem of incorrect display of team list view
- remove redundant display from team list view
- add indexes to some tables to optimize query speed
v5.17.2-release
What's Changed
Reference: https://github.com/goodrain/rainbond/releases/tag/v5.17.2-release
v5.17.1-release
What's Changed
Reference: https://github.com/goodrain/rainbond/releases/tag/v5.17.1-release
v5.17.0-release
New Features:
- Optimized API service dependencies to ensure limited service availability even when dependencies fail to start properly #1820
- Added support for configuring private image repository credentials, addressing deployment issues when starting from an image #1821
Feature Enhancements:
- Added support for hostAliases in components. #1812
- Display of component-mounted storage whether it should show the physical machine's directory (prompt in the product, link to the documentation).
- Template publishing needs to support searching. #1843
- Shared configuration files need a search/filter box. #1835
- Support for showing which components depend on a component when there are dozens of components depending on the same component. #1836
- When selecting components in bulk (10 components per page), the order changes when the component state changes, causing selected components to switch to others. #1844
- Added entry to the team wizard page for creating a new team. #1850
- Support for pre-checking whether shared configuration files are depended upon by other components. #1837
- Support for forcefully deleting mounted configuration files, filtering by application, component, and configuration file name. #1838
- Added pod affinity for build tasks #1842
- Trigger keywords for automatic builds should be configurable, and build triggers should notify WeChat Work or DingTalk. #1770
- Offline imported or team-released application templates should be visible in other teams. No isolation of permissions between teams. #1825
Bug Fixes:
- First-time building of the runner image fails to pull. (Cannot reproduce)
- Components created with OAuth, after quick duplication, require re-editing of OAuth build sources. (Cannot reproduce)
- Export failure of Helm chart package, there is an issue.
- Gateway parameter configuration error causing startup failure. #1840
- Outer close button for OAuth settings does not work. #1841
- Advanced properties of components, health checks do not take effect. #1809
- Dockerfile build args parameter does not take effect. #1685
- Unable to save GOPRIVATE during Golang repository build. #1794
v5.16.0-release
What's Changed
New Features
- support virtual machine component deployment
Upgrade method
Support upgrade from version 5.15.3, upgrade reference documentation